In 1991, 79% of San Francisco voters accepted Recommendation P, a non-binding ballot step sharing assistance for the clinical use of marijuana. The city board of managers soon followed with Resolution, which advised law enforcement not to prosecute individuals utilizing cannabis under a doctor's treatment. The resolution made it possible for the open sale of cannabis to HELP people as well as others within the city, most notably through the San Francisco Marijuana Customers Club which was run by Dennis Peron. Similar clubs appeared outside San Francisco in the taking place years as various other cities passed regulations to support the medical use marijuana. The Wo/Men's Partnership for Medical Cannabis was founded in 1993 after Santa Cruz voters approved Procedure A in November 1992.

In spite of the variety of states that have legalized cannabis, the drug continues to be prohibited at the government level. High court has ruled that the federal government can prosecute infractions of applicable federal laws even in states that have legislated marijuana.
